Cloud FinOps Specialist

About The Role

Due to the rapid growth of our public cloud business we are seeking a Cloud FinOps Specialist to join our Spark Group Sourcing team.

In this newly created role you’ll be responsible for providing our customers with accurate and expert guidance on usage reporting, monthly billing, and cost optimisation. You’ll ensure clients have the visibility of their cloud consumption to make informed decisions, and provide recommendations on optimising spend through the judicious use of commitment plans and license hybrid use rights.

The Cloud FinOps Specialist will work closely and effectively with customers, internal stakeholders, and our key cloud partners, to ensure our services are delivered in a consistent and accurate manner.

Day To Day You Will

  • Provide advice and recommendations to customers on optimising their public cloud spend
  • Manage the lifecycle of Reservations and Savings Plans, include purchase, usage monitoring and renewal
  • Track the application of Hybrid Use Benefits
  • Assist the cloud team with complex billing scenarios and queries
  • Generate ad-hoc consumption reports for customers

Experience And Skills

The successful candidate will be an analytical thinker and successful problem solver with the following skills:

  • Experience of at least one cloud vendor’s billing processes
  • Familiarity with Cloud Financial Management concepts
  • Experience with cost monitoring toolsets (native and/or 3rd party)
  • Process driven with a passion for service improvement
  • Report creation skills – Power BI dashboards a plus
  • This is a client facing role, so you will need to be comfortable talking and presenting to external stakeholders

Experience with at least one of AWS, Azure or GCP is essential.
